Transforming your connection to the outdoors starts with thoughtful architectural choices, and few additions elevate a home’s vitality like a sun room. These glazed structures capture low winter sun, frame seasonal garden views, and create a versatile space for morning coffee, evening reading, or casual gatherings. The best sun room designs balance aesthetic appeal with functional performance, integrating seamlessly with the existing architecture while maximizing natural light, ventilation, and year‑round comfort.

Before diving into stylistic details, clarify how you intend to use the room. A home office demands consistent glare control and reliable climate regulation, while a dining or lounge area benefits from expansive views and diffused daylight. Consider traffic flow between indoors and outdoors, proximity to bathrooms or kitchens, and the primary seasons of use. Defining these priorities early will guide decisions on orientation, size, glazing options, and mechanical systems, ensuring the finished room aligns with real lifestyle needs rather than fleeting trends.

Conservatory-Style Heritage

Characterized by a predominantly glass roof, decorative columns, and raised ceilings, conservatory-style rooms create a dramatic sense of openness. While this design maximizes daylight and can elevate a smaller footprint into a grand space, it may require careful attention to summer overheating and winter heat loss. Modern iterations often pair traditional aesthetics with advanced glazing and insulation to improve efficiency without sacrificing charm.

Modern Lean-To Simplicity

A lean-to sun room attaches directly to the rear or side of a home, typically with a single-slope roof that mirrors the pitch of the existing roofline. This approach tends to be more cost-effective and thermally efficient, as it benefits from the home’s existing wall mass. The clean lines and minimal profile suit contemporary architecture, and the design can be scaled easily to accommodate everything from a compact reading nook to a multi‑zone family space.

Orientation and Site Strategies

Strategic placement is central to performance. A south‑facing orientation captures steady, indirect light ideal for passive heating in temperate climates, while east or west exposures can deliver vivid morning or evening ambience at the cost of stronger solar gains. Roof overhangs, adjacent trees, and neighboring buildings all influence shading patterns. Pairing a thoughtfully oriented room with high‑performance glazing, exterior shading devices, and interior thermal mass can smooth daily and seasonal temperature swings.

Key orientations and their seasonal characteristics for sun room designs
OrientationPrimary BenefitsKey Considerations
SouthConsistent daylight, strong winter solar gainManage summer overheating with shading and glazing selection
EastGentle morning sun, cooler afternoonsMay still need afternoon glare control for screens
WestDramatic sunset views, warming late-day lightHigher heat gain; consider external shades or low‑E coatings
NorthStable, indirect light, minimal glareEmphasize reflective surfaces and supplemental lighting

Material Choices and Craftsmanship

The interplay of frame, glazing, and roofing defines both look and longevity. Aluminum frames offer slim sightlines and durability, though without thermal breaks they can conduct heat rapidly. uPVC profiles provide better insulation at a competitive price point, while timber brings warmth and authenticity, especially in heritage or craftsman contexts. Consider maintenance tolerance, colorfastness, and compatibility with window hardware when selecting materials. Equally important are the glazing units: double or triple‑pane low‑E glass with argon or krypton fill, combined with warm edge spacers, significantly improves comfort and energy performance.

Comfort Engineering for Year‑Round Use

To truly enjoy a four‑season space, move beyond basic ventilation and address thermal comfort systematically. Efficient perimeter insulation, particularly at the base where cold floors are most noticeable, reduces drafts and cold‑foot syndrome. Integrated ceiling fans can gently circulate warm air during winter, while discreet ductwork or compact wall‑mounted units enable summer cooling. For rooms with extensive glazing, selecting low solar gain glass on the west and for roof surfaces can prevent overheating, while adjustable shades or automated blinds preserve views without compromising comfort.

Design Details That Enhance Daily Living

The most compelling sun room designs anticipate the minutiae of everyday use—how light interacts with surfaces at different times of day, where a laptop or reading light is most effective, how moisture from rain or plants is managed. Consider built‑in seating that capitalizes on views, discreet power and data points for flexible use, and lighting layers that transition from bright task light to soft ambient glow. Thoughtful detailing, such as wide reveals for window seats, deep reveals for controlling glare, and integrated pathways for cables, keeps the space both serene and practical.
